Abstract

Provided is a Zn—Mg alloy plated steel material comprising: a base steel material; and first to third Zn—Mg alloy layers sequentially formed on the base steel material, wherein the first to third Zn—Mg alloy layers have a Zn single phase, a Mg single phase, a MgZnalloy phase, and a MgZnalloy phase, an area rate of the MgZnalloy phase included in the first to third Zn—Mg alloy layers is larger than an area rate of the MgZnalloy phase included in the first to third Zn—Mg alloy layers, and an area rate of a MgZnalloy phase included in each of the first to third Zn—Mg alloy layers is larger than an area rate of a MgZnalloy phase included in the second Zn—Mg alloy layer.
